Transaction 53509b9954dc61785efbce6f5f254fc17b419881217402eb137c2c45833fb96f
1 Input
2 Outputs
- 53509b9954dc61785efbce6f5f254fc17b419881217402eb137c2c45833fb96f:0
- 53509b9954dc61785efbce6f5f254fc17b419881217402eb137c2c45833fb96f:1
value 95749
address 12ff83fiXCZG8jVsQzzGht8Zcsd97bW55U
value 1383960
address 16dEzgkcvR4wdVpNBF5o2s21CDKSqMSUi9